정해진 지시 사항에 따라 시스템의 프로세스를 종료하고 메모리의 내용을 저장한 뒤 안전하게 종료하는 명령어이다.
shutdown 명령은 시스템을 안전하게 종료시키는 명령어이다. 현재 접속 중인 모든 사용자는 시스템이 종료된다는 메시지를 받고 login 작업이 종료된다. 시스템을 즉시 종료하기 위해 다음과 같이 실행할 수 있다. 이는 halt, init 0 명령과 유사한 기능이다. 시스템 종료 후 리부트한다. 이 명령은 reboot, init 6 명령과 동일하다.
참고로, 일정시간 후 셧다운 되는것을 최소하려면 shutdown -c 옵션을 사용한다.
사용법 : shutdown [옵션] 시간 [경고메시지] -c : 진행 중인 shutdown 명령을 취소한다. -f : 리부팅이 될 때, fsck 명령을 건너 뛰면서 빠른 리부팅을 한다. -h : shutdown이 완료된 후, 시스템을 종료한다. -k : 경고 메시지만을 보여주고, 실제적인 shutdown을 진행하지는 않는다. -n : shutdown을 위해 init을 호출하지 않고 shutdown을 진행한다. -r : 시스템 종료 후 리부팅한다. -t sec : 지정한 시간에 시스템을 재시동한다. 시간 now : 지금 바로 종료한다. +m : 지정한 m분 이후에 종료한다. hh:mm : 몇 시(hh) 몇 분(mm)에 종료한다.
shutdown 명령은 시스템을 안전하게 종료시키는 명령어이다. 현재 접속 중인 모든 사용자는 시스템이 종료된다는 메시지를 받고 login 작업이 종료된다. 시스템을 즉시 종료하기 위해 다음과 같이 실행할 수 있다. 이는 halt, init 0 명령과 유사한 기능이다. 시스템 종료 후 리부트한다. 이 명령은 reboot, init 6 명령과 동일하다.
# shutdown -h now
참고로, 일정시간 후 셧다운 되는것을 최소하려면 shutdown -c 옵션을 사용한다.
# shutodwn -c now